Protest Planned Against Making San Gabriel Mountains a National Monument

A protest against Representative Judy Chu's plan to have President Obama declare the San Gabriel Mountains a National Monument is being planned for Monday, Oct. 6, at 2 p.m. at Chu's field office at 527 S. Lake Avenue in Pasadena. According to a representative of Art Alas, who is running for Congress against Chu, local groups will speak out against the plan and deliver letters of opposition. Among those delivering letters will be the California Trail Users Coalition, Pasadena Bait Club, Public Lands for Public People, SoCal Cycling, Mt. Baldy Lodge, Off-Piste Hikers, Glendora Community Conservancy, San Gabriel Valley Regional Conservancy (SGVRC), and California Off-Road Vehicle Association (CORVA). Source: press release.

UPDATE: Monrovia Councilwoman Becky Shevlin writes to say that, "I, along with Tom Adams and other electeds did sign a letter of opposition" to having the mountains declared a national monument.
